poultry essentials: oven-baked bone-in breasts

An easy/peasy way to bake a bone-in, skin-on chicken breast, and at the time and temperature we are using, you can toss in just about any veggies, and have a tasty meal with a minimum of fuss. prep time 5 Min
cook time 45 Min
method Bake
yield 1 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• PLAN/PURCHASE
  • 1 large split chicken breast
  • 1 tablespoon grapeseed oil, or other non-flavored oil
  • 1 pinch salt, kosher variety
  • 1 pinch black pepper, freshly ground
  • 1 pinch dried oregano
  • 1 pinch dried parsley
  • 1 pinch dried basil
  • 1 pinch sweet paprika

How To Make poultry essentials: oven-baked bone-in breasts

  • Step 1
    PREP/PREPARE
  • Step 2
    Gather your ingredients (mise en place).
  • Step 3
    Place a rack in the middle position and preheat the oven to 425f (220c).
  • Step 4
    Brush the chicken breast with the oil.
  • Step 5
    Sprinkle on the spices.
  • Step 6
    Place on a parchment-lined baking sheet, and add any veggies, if using.
  • Step 7
    Brush the veggies, if using, with a bit of olive oil, and place into the preheated oven.
  • Step 8
    Bake until the skin is golden brown, and the internal temperature of the breast reaches 165, about 40 – 45 minutes.
  • Step 9
